    I had the same problem. I ended up booking Town and Country Christian Church they are in Winfield. Its $175 to use the church. (this includes their sound guy and the janitor) If you need them to marry you then you have 2 options. #1 go through 4hours of premarriage counseling (broken up in either 2 2hr sessions or 4 1 hr) and pay $100 to for the minister. Or #2 is do not go through the counseling and its $300. (it holds 400 people) It is small but they give you a huge room for the bridal suite and another room for the grooms. The people are really nice. I start my counseling next month :)

    I know Crossroads community church in schererville is $1000 for non members. Suncrest Christian church in St John is $750 for non members.

    We had the hardest time finding a church!  I feel your pain.  We finally booked Hobart Presbyterian Church.  They charge $140 for use of the sanctuary and janitor fees for nonmembers.  If you want their minister to marry you they give a suggested minimum of $150 for nonmembers.  There is not any counseling requirements.  I have just over 300 guests on my lists and they told me they would have plenty of room.  I agree though that not everyone will come and even less will come to the ceremony.  Good luck!
